Skip to content

mcmap v3.0.0 - Compatibility update

Compare
Choose a tag to compare
@spoutn1k spoutn1k released this 05 Jun 03:23
· 106 commits to NBT19133 since this release

Minecraft 1.13+ support. Removed support for some options in the legacy branch, as well as support for pre-1.13 Minecraft versions.

Additions:

  • Added circular renders.

  • Added support for custom dimensions.

  • Added blocktypes:

    • Beacons are now rendered.
    • Heads are now rendered.
    • Stairs now render differently depending on orientation.
    • Logs now render differently depending on orientation.
    • Waterlogged blocks supported.
    • Redstone lamps will be rendered differently if lit.
    • Added colors for up to Minecraft 1.17.
  • Added support for NBT v19133.

  • Added threading support.

Modifications to the original codebase:

  • Added support for 1.13+ namespaced blocks.

    • Colors can be modified using JSON files.
    • Colors are now specified in a hexadecimal format.
  • Coordinates are now interpreted on a per-block basis.

  • Lighting has been revamped, is now much slower but much more detailed.

  • Removed block height selection.

  • Removed cave overlay mode.

The following binaries are pre-compiled CLI versions of mcmap. Use a terminal or powershell on Linux or Windows respectively.

Please report any bugs/incompatibilities, as this is the first release in a while. Thanks !